Understanding Floor Patching Compounds

Composition and Key Ingredients

To comprehend the effectiveness of floor patching compounds, it's crucial to break down their core components. Polymers, aggregates, and additives form the backbone of these compounds, each playing a unique role in ensuring optimal performance. Understanding these elements lays the groundwork for selecting the right compound for specific applications.

Exploring Types of Floor Patching Compounds

The market offers a diverse range of floor patching compounds, including cement-based, epoxy, and latex options. Each formulation caters to specific needs and applications. Exploring the characteristics and advantages of each type allows consumers to make informed decisions based on their project requirements.
